Residents of Palmetto Bay, Florida should prepare for another week of typical South Florida summer weather, with temperatures climbing into the upper 80s and low 90s throughout the week. The combination of heat and humidity will create ideal conditions for afternoon and evening thunderstorms across the area.

Local weather experts are advising Palmetto Bay families to plan outdoor activities for the morning hours when temperatures are more comfortable. The increased humidity levels will make it feel even warmer than the actual temperature readings, particularly during the peak afternoon hours between 12 PM and 4 PM.

For residents planning to visit local farmers markets or attend outdoor events in the Palmetto Bay area, early morning or evening hours will provide the most pleasant conditions. The storm chances increase significantly during the afternoon, which is typical for this time of year in South Florida.

Palmetto Bay’s beautiful parks and recreational areas remain open, and residents are encouraged to stay hydrated and seek shade during peak heat hours. The weather pattern is expected to continue through the week, with brief but potentially heavy downpours providing some relief from the heat and helping to water local gardens and landscapes.
